The Company

What We Do

PortmanDentex is one of the largest dental groups in the UK and a leading provider of privately-focused dental care. With a mission to reimagine group dentistry and wellness, the company operates over 370 practices across the UK and Ireland, providing exceptional dental care for more than 1.5 million patients annually.
